(1) An issuer must comply with Section 1882 (c)(3) of the Social Security Act (as enacted by Section 4081 (b)(2)(C) of the Omnibus Budget Reconciliation Act of 1987 (OBRA'87), P.L. 100-203) by:
- (a) Accepting a notice from a medicare carrier on dually assigned claims submitted by participating physicians and suppliers as a claim for benefits in place of any other claim form otherwise required and making a payment determination on the basis of the information contained in that notice;
- (b) Notifying the participating physician or supplier and the beneficiary of the payment determination;
- (c) Paying the participating physician or supplier directly;
- (d) Furnishing, at the time of enrollment, each enrollee with a card listing the policy name, number, and a central mailing address to which notices from a medicare carrier may be sent;
- (e) Paying user fees for claim notices that are transmitted electronically or otherwise; and
- (f) Providing to the Secretary of Health and Human Services, at least annually, a central mailing address that all claims may be sent by medicare carriers.
- (2) Compliance with the requirements set forth in subsection (1) of this section must be certified on the medicare supplement insurance experience reporting form.
